Overview

The purpose of this book is to provide some basic information regarding the fundamentals of magnetic resonance (MR) for all those who are less familiar with the technique and interested in MR spectroscopy and its possible applications in research and clinical practice. It will stimulate the reader to look more closely at the various topics covered by the contributors to this volume: tumor cell metabolism, kidney function, organ viability. Finally, several applications of high-field spectroscopy and imaging are illustrated. The book focusses on proven and possible clinical applications of MR in nephrourology: renal cell carcinoma, metabolic investigation of the kidney and pretransplant assessment of organ viability. The examples are thoroughly discussed and abundantly illustrated. The reader will benefit from this book by receiving a review of research and clinical aspects of MR simultaneously.

Table of Contents

Magnetic Resonance Spectroscopy and Tumor Cell Metabolism.- to Magnetic Resonance and Its Possible Applications in Nephrourology: High-Field Spectroscopic Characterization of Renal Cell Carcinoma.- 31P Magnetic Resonance Studies of Cytokine-Induced Alterations in Tumor Cells Transplanted into Syngeneic Mice.- 13C and 1H Magnetic Resonance Studies of Normal and Neoplastic Brain Cells.- Magnetic Resonance Spectroscopic Evaluation of the Effects of High-Energy Shock Waves Administered to a Human Kidney Cancer Xenograft.- Magnetic Resonance and Kidney Function.- 31P and 1H Magnetic Resonance of the Kidney: From Experiments in Animals to Applications in Humans.- In Vivo 19F MR Spectroscopy in the Study of Organic Acid Excretion by the Rat Kidney.- Magnetic Resonance Evaluation of Experimental Renal Vein Thrombosis.- Magnetic Resonance and Organ Viability.- The Role of Magnetic Resonance in Cryopreservation of Tissues.- Image-Guided Volume-Selective Magnetic Resonance Spectroscopy and Relaxometry: Application to the Porcine Kidney Perfused with Perfluorocarbons.- Diffusion Magnetic Resonance Microscopy of Kidney Preservation.- Magnetic Resonance Microscopy of the Mouse Kidney.- High-Field 31P Magnetic Resonance Studies for Evaluating Kidney Viability.- Clinical Magnetic Resonance.- Overview of Clinical 31P Magnetic Resonance Spectroscopy Investigations and Applications for Renal Transplant Viability Assessment.- RARE Magnetic Resonance Urography in the Diagnosis of Upper Urinary Tract Abnormalities in Children.- Magnetic Resonance Imaging of Solid Renal Masses.
